Abstract

Students’ problems are complex, as they affect both academic achievement and mental health. These problems may be personal, social, academic, and career-related issues. Makassar, as the center of higher education in South Sulawesi, serves as an ideal location for identifying and analyzing problems among students. This study aims to identify students’ problems across four key domains: personal, social, career, and academic. This study employed a descriptive method using percentage analysis. The population of the study consisted of 11,884 students of Universitas Negeri Makassar (UNM). Using a simple random sampling technique, a sample of 1,269 students was selected to represent each faculty. Data were collected using the Problem Expression Tool (AUM) questionnaire. The results of the study showed that the majority of students (38.17%) at UNM faced personal problems, followed by 24.15% who reported academic problems, 19.29% who experienced career-related problems, and 18.39% who encountered social problems. The findings of this study highlight the need for intervention to address personal problems experienced by students at UNM.
